Do please spend a little time familiarizing yourself with the self-help information available at http://www.freebsd.org. In this case, there's a "Handbook" link on the home page from which you can find the answer to your question in the first paragraph. I much prefer to view keep the Handbook and FAQ in the buffers of a good editor like Xemacs where you have a whole doc in one page where it can be easily searched even with "regular expressions" (eg, wildcards). /usr/share/doc/handbook/book.txt /usr/share/doc/faq/book.txt I probably should suck them into the same buffer, but I haven't yet.
